Testing and Preparing for Production

Before finalizing any custom apparel project, it's essential to test the design on scrap fabric similar to what you’ll use for production. There’s Snow Place Like Home appears to be well-suited for cotton blends and fleece, which are common materials for sweatshirts and hoodies. Still, always confirm how it performs on stretchy or delicate fabrics like French terry or ultra-soft knits.

I recommend checking the stitch density to ensure it won’t cause puckering or distortion, especially if you plan to place it on curved surfaces such as sleeves or hoods. A good stabilizer choice is crucial here—lightweight cutaway or tear-away stabilizers usually work best for these types of projects.

Also, review thread color contrast options carefully. While Creative Fabrica provides multiple embroidery file formats, the default thread colors may not always align with your brand identity or the specific hues of your garment lineup. Customizing thread colors can significantly enhance the finished product’s visual consistency and perceived value.

Where to Use With Caution

  1. Small chest placement: The design is fairly intricate, so using it in a very small format may compromise clarity. Ensure the size is appropriate for the surface area.
  2. Dense stitch areas: If you're combining this with other embroidery elements, watch for overlapping dense sections that could lead to fabric stress or uneven results.
  3. Stretchy fabric: Avoid placing the design on high-stretch materials unless you’ve tested it thoroughly and adjusted the tension settings accordingly.
  4. Dark garments: While the design looks great on dark bases, always inspect the final result under different lighting conditions to ensure visibility and vibrancy.
  5. Curved surfaces: When working with hoodies or jackets, consider the natural curve of the shoulder or neck area. Adjust placement or scaling to avoid distortion.
  6. Tiny lettering: If the design includes text (which it likely does), be mindful of how legible it remains after scaling down. Tiny lettering may lose definition and become less engaging.
  7. Areas that may stretch or wrinkle: Fleece or ribbed fabrics can sometimes shift when hooped, so double-check how the design holds up post-wash and wear.
